Power
Apps
Módulo I
Desarrollo de aplicaciones empresariales
con Microsoft Power Platform
Curso práctico en formato taller. Combina sesiones sincrónicas semanales con acompañamiento 1:1, diseñado para maximizar la aplicación práctica del conocimiento desde el primer día. El 97% de las empresas Fortune 500 usa Power Platform.
Cupo máximo: 15 personas
Objetivo
General
Al finalizar el módulo, el estudiante será capaz de diseñar y construir Canvas Apps funcionales en Power Apps, conectadas a fuentes de datos reales (SharePoint, Excel, Dataverse). Dominará el lenguaje Power FX para implementar lógica de negocio, construirá interfaces con galerías, formularios, botones y contenedores, y publicará aplicaciones completas con navegación, validaciones y experiencia de usuario coherente.
El 97% de las empresas de la lista Fortune 500 usan Power Platform. Con Power Apps, los usuarios pueden diseñar soluciones a la medida de sus necesidades sin necesidad de ser expertos en programación, gracias a su enfoque de bajo código. Esto no solo acelera el desarrollo y la implementación, sino que también reduce costos, mejora la productividad y facilita el mantenimiento.
Desde la digitalización de un formulario manual para reportar incidentes, hasta la creación de soluciones avanzadas que incluyen aplicaciones de escritorio, móviles o para tabletas, Power Apps empodera a los colaboradores de una empresa para maximizar su eficiencia y asegurar una toma de decisiones más ágil y fundamentada.
Al ser 100% personalizable, Power Apps se adapta perfectamente a las necesidades específicas de cada negocio, facilitando la digitalización de procesos críticos donde el desarrollo tradicional puede ser complejo o costoso.
Programa semana a semana
Introduccion a Power Platform
Ecosistema, licenciamiento y entorno de trabajo
- Que es Low Code y herramientas de Power Platform
- Casos de uso empresariales
- Licencias: Per App, Per User y M365
- Environments: Default vs. dedicados
- Dataverse vs. SharePoint vs. SQL
- Navegacion en Power Apps Studio
- Canvas App vs. Model-Driven App
- Conectores nativos y galeria de conectores
Introduccion a Power Apps
Canvas Apps: primeros pasos y estructura
- Pantallas: crear, duplicar y eliminar
- OnStart, OnVisible y OnHidden
- Navigate() y Back()
- Pasar contexto con UpdateContext()
- Variables globales Set() vs. UpdateContext()
- Colecciones: Collect() y ClearCollect()
- Controles: Label, TextInput, Button, Image
- Pantalla de bienvenida con nombre dinamico
Power FX: El Lenguaje
Formulas, expresiones y logica de negocio
- Origen y relacion con Excel
- Ejecucion imperativa vs. declarativa
- Filter(), Search() y LookUp()
- Sort(), CountRows(), CountIf(), Sum()
- If(), Switch(), And(), Or(), Not()
- Concatenate(), Text(), Value(), IsBlank()
- Now(), Today(), DateAdd(), DateDiff()
- IfError() para manejo de errores
Galerias
Mostrar, filtrar y navegar colecciones
- Galeria vertical, horizontal y flexible
- Propiedad Items y ThisItem
- Combinar Filter() y Search()
- Dropdowns y toggles como filtros
- OnSelect: navegar al detalle
- Resaltar item seleccionado
- Delegacion: funciones delegables
- Estrategias para datasets grandes
Formularios
Crear, editar y eliminar registros
- EditForm, DisplayForm y NewForm
- DataSource, Item y FormMode
- SubmitForm(), ResetForm() y NewForm()
- OnSuccess y OnFailure tras guardar
- Validaciones con Required y Valid
- Mensajes de error con Labels
- Remove() y RemoveIf()
- Flujo completo CRUD en una app
Botones y Controles
Acciones, comportamiento y UX
- OnSelect: encadenar multiples acciones
- DisplayMode.Disabled condicional
- Feedback visual segun estado
- TextInput: Default, HintText, MaxLength
- DatePicker, Dropdown, ComboBox, Radio
- Toggle, Checkbox, Slider y Rating
- Notify(): mensajes de exito y error
- AccessibleLabel y TabIndex
Contenedores y Layout
Organizacion, responsividad y reutilizacion
- Horizontal vs. Vertical Container
- Gap, Padding, Wrap, Justify, Align
- Layout responsivo con App.Width
- Diseno para movil vs. tablet
- Header/navbar como componente
- Propiedades de entrada y salida
- Variables globales de estilo en OnStart
- Iconos de Fluent UI en Power Apps
Proyecto Integrador Modulo I
Construccion de una aplicacion completa
- Wireframe: Home, Lista, Detalle, Nuevo registro
- Estructura de datos en SharePoint / Dataverse
- Pantalla Home y lista con galeria
- DisplayForm con boton de edicion
- EditForm con validaciones completas
- Guardar, cancelar y eliminar con confirmacion
- Publicacion y compartir la app
- Presentacion final y retroalimentacion
Metodologia
del curso
Formato taller con enfoque eminentemente practico. 16 horas distribuidas en 8 sesiones que combinan clases en vivo con acompanamiento personalizado del instructor.
Sesiones Sincronicas
2 horas semanales impartidas por un instructor experto en Power Apps. Cada sesion sigue el programa detallado con ejercicios practicos en tiempo real.
Acompanamiento 1:1
1 hora semanal para todo el grupo. Cada estudiante puede solicitar un espacio individual orientado a resolver dudas puntuales sobre contenidos o el proyecto del curso.
Enfoque Practico
Desde la primera sesion construiras aplicaciones reales. La metodologia esta disenada para que desarrolles habilidades utilizables de inmediato en tu entorno laboral.
Proyecto Integrador
Durante todo el modulo desarrollaras de forma progresiva una aplicacion funcional completa, con avances en la semana 3, la semana 6 y presentacion final en la semana 8.
Tu camino al certificado
Durante las 8 semanas desarrollaras un proyecto de Power Apps de forma progresiva. La presentacion final en la semana 8 es requisito indispensable para la obtencion del certificado.
Semana 3
Primer avance del proyecto integrador
Semana 6
Segundo avance con funcionalidad completa
Semana 8
Presentacion final del proyecto
Certificate
Obtencion del certificado de aprobacion
Requisitos
de ingreso
Dirigido a personal operativo que quiera aprender Power Apps y a estudiantes universitarios de ingenieria industrial, calidad, cadena de suministros, sistemas y produccion.
| 01 | Licencia de Office 365. Necesitaras acceso a una licencia activa de Microsoft 365 para acceder a Power Apps y las fuentes de datos del curso. |
| 02 | Conocimientos basicos de Excel. Saber crear tablas y usar formulas simples es suficiente para comenzar el curso sin dificultad. |
| 03 | No se requiere experiencia en programacion. No es necesario saber desarrollo de software tradicional. Todo conocimiento en tecnologia es un plus adicional. |
Opciones de titulo
| A | Digitaliza tu Proceso con Power Platform |
| B | Desarrollo de Aplicaciones Empresariales con Power Platform |
| C | Gestion y Automatizacion de Procesos con Power Platform |
Aproximadamente $200 por persona. Cupo maximo de 15 participantes por cohorte para garantizar la calidad del acompanamiento y el espacio 1:1 con el instructor.